What are the most important resources in Central Asia? Explain where in Central Asia these resources are located. Where do most
Arlecino [84]

If you mean "resources" physically, I can give you an answer based on searching stuff up and reasearching.  Central Asia has the largest reserves of zinc, lead, and chromite. Also, a country called "Kazakhstan" is in the top ten for supplies of copper, iron, gold, and manganese. A country called Turkmenistan also is rich in natural gas, having about 5% of all the world's natural gas. I hope this well help you out.

The united states tried to avoid involvement in world war 1 by following a policy of
Cerrena [4.2K]
neutrality

As the war in Europe erupted in 1914, the President of the United States, Woodrow Wilson, proclaimed an official policy of neutrality in regard to the war.  That policy was hard to maintain, however, because the warring parties in Europe were battling over the seas and this affected shipping coming from the United States.  Britain had blockaded Germany, and the Germans had responded by launching submarine (U-boat) warfare against vessels coming to deliver supplies to Britain.  When the passenger liner <em>Lusitania </em>was sunk by the Germans in 1915, killing over 1,000 people including 120 Americans, the USA was almost drawn into the war at that point.
